David Trotz
5c244d9e2b Basic auth case insensitive pattern match
Allow basic authentication to be case insensitive as per the HTTP 1.1 spec RFC 2068 Section 11
> It uses an extensible, case-insensitive token to identify the authentication scheme, followed by a comma-separated list of attribute-value pairs which carry the parameters necessary for achieving authentication via that scheme.

We have a particular client in production that has basic auth hard-coded as `basic` rather than `Basic` and devise is rejecting perfectly fine credentials. Making this small change has allowed us to authenticate this client with no issues.

Magnus von Koeller
a8769933d1 Split out BCrypt hashing to make it reusable
This logic is generic and reusable -- hash a secret; and take an
unhashed secret and compare it to a hashed secret. This breaks this out
to make it reusable in other places. Specifically, we use this in our
own token auth at Bonobos that we plan to split out as a Devise
extension. This will make that possible without copy & pasting this
code.

cipater
15d3fc497c Use router_name from scope if available
Devise.available_router_name currently returns either
Devise.router_name or :main_app. As such, any redirecting is done
within either of those contexts. Which leads to undesirable redirects
for scopes that reside in an isolate_namespace mounted engine.

This commit makes it possible for FailureApp’s redirect behavior to be
performed in the context of the router_name given to devise_for.

Test case added to cover undesirable behavior. Without change to
lib/devise/failure_app.rb, test case throws exception.

Michael Borohovski
f0992e4a96 Added an option to not automatically sign in a user after a password reset. This is useful for cases where additional strategies might be needed (such as two-factor authentication, e.g.), or generally if it is considered a security risk to automatically log in a user after a password is reset. 2015-02-13 02:29:11 -08:00
